How to read a STOCK Act filing
WHAT THE FILING ACTUALLY SAYS
Congress rows disclose a value range rather than an exact amount, and the STOCK Act allows up to 45 days to report. Full sourcing and the limits of this data are on the methodology page. A filing is a record of a transaction, not a signal, and nothing here is investment advice.
